P S Analytical is a leading company in the manufacture and supply of instrumentation for the analysis of Mercury (Hg), Arsenic (As), Selenium (Se), Antimony (Sb), Bismuth (Bi) and Tellurium (Te) in all matrices. Systems generally utilize Atomic Fluorescence Spectroscopy which offers many advantages over other techniques (such as Atomic Absorption Spectroscopy) for the determination of mercury and the hydride forming elements including better sensitivity, selectivity and linearity. Where regulations demand however systems for Mercury analysis based on Atomic Absorption Spectroscopy are still available. PSA 10.670 Mercury Analyser is for Natural gas and Liquid Hydrocarbon is specifically designed to determine total gaseous mercury (TGM) in process gas streams such as natural gas, sour gas, fuel gas, LNG, LPG, butane, ethylene, propylene, hydrogen, carbon dioxide and Syngas. It is also used for measuring total mercury in volatile liquid hydrocarbons and condensates more... |
